To solve this equation using simultaneous equations, let's assign variables for Sarah and Louise's ages. Let x represent Sarah's age and y represent Louise's age.
According to the problem, Sarah and Louise have a combined age of 24. This can be expressed as:
x + y = 24
Six years ago, Sarah was triple Louise's age. This can be expressed as:
(x - 6) = 3(y - 6)
